Solution Overview
Problem
Conventional merchandise display stands face compatibility issues due to differing sizes and shapes of support brackets, leading to improper fitting and structural integrity problems when shelves are loaded.
Innovation Solution
A vertically extending support with interchangeable bracket retention supports of varying thickness and spacing, allowing for customizable fitting within channels, along with additional features like electrical power integration and visual installation aids.

A merchandise display stand includes a pair of brackets for carrying a panel having advertising indicia on a first end thereof. A plurality of spaced-apart upright supports extend vertically, and a channel extends across a horizontal support that spans the spaced-apart upright supports. The channel defines an upper and lower flange. The upper and lower flange define a space therebetween for selectively receiving a power cord. Each bracket defines a pair of shoulders on a second end thereof. Each of the shoulders is configured for engaging with a respective flange to receivably engage each of the brackets with the channel.
